Chapter 34 - AUXILIARY MANAGEMENT HUNTING SEASONS
Section 34-5 - Licensing for an Auxiliary Management Hunting Season

Universal Citation: WY Code of Rules 34-5

Current through March 23, 2024

(a) Auxiliary management hunting season licenses for big game animals, trophy game animals or wild turkeys shall be available to applicants after the Chief Game Warden designates a need for such a season. The issuance of licenses under this Section shall be at the direction of Department Administration. Auxiliary management hunting season licenses may be issued through the Electronic Licensing Service, designated Department personnel and facilities or designated license selling agents and shall be valid for a specific auxiliary management hunting season.

(b) The Department may authorize the use of unused licenses that are currently valid and that have not expired to be used for an auxiliary management hunting season.

(c) An auxiliary management hunting season license, valid conservation stamp and elk special management permit if applicable, shall be obtained prior to participating in any auxiliary management hunt under this regulation.

(d) Any person who has been issued a mountain goat type one (1) or type two (2) license in a previous year may apply for and receive a mountain goat auxiliary management hunting season license in any subsequent year.

(e) Holders of an auxiliary management hunting season license shall be exempt from the provisions in Commission regulations limiting the number of licenses an individual may possess in any one (1) calendar year. Auxiliary management hunting season license recipients shall not lose preference points for receiving an auxiliary management hunting season license for a species they may otherwise purchase a preference point for.

(f) A person participating in an auxiliary management hunting season may purchase more than one (1) license for a specified hunt depending on license quota availability
